These pipes (utilised rather than corrugated iron or reinforced concrete pipes) have been product of sections Slash from quick lengths of Wooden. Locking of adjacent rings with hardwood dowel pins created a flexible construction. About one hundred,000 toes of these wood pipes had been installed for the duration of WW2 in drainage culverts, storm sewers and conduits, under highways and at army camps, naval stations, airfields and ordnance plants.
